Summary:This technical document is the Algorithm Theoretical Basis Document for the NASA MEaSUREs Calibrated Passive Microwave Daily EASE-Grid 2.0 Brightness Temperature (CETB) Earth Science Data Record (ESDR) Version 1.0. The document describes the theory of several image reconstruction methods that were implemented, investigated and compared to produce the CETB ESDR, an enhanced-resolution, gridded passive microwave data set derived from a suite of satellite-borne sensors operating from 1978 to present. Two potential input swath data sets are compared. Complete Version 1 processing was performed on Colorado State University (CSU) Fundamental Climate Data Records (FCDRs). Version 1 data are managed and distributed at the NASA National Snow and Ice Data Center (NSIDC) Distributed Active Archive Center (DAAC).
